Happy birthday, GMB!

This week, congrats are in order for the team at Good Morning Britain as the show celebrates a decade on air. To mark the occasion, some of its presenters have shared their favourite memories.

Ranvir Singh

‘There have been so many it’s hard to choose, but off the top of my head, I’d say reporting from inside The White House and also doing a morning of [live reports] from the refugee front line in North Macedonia.

And, of course, winning the Golden Nymph award in Monaco at the Monte-Carlo Television Festival.’

I’m not sure who was more shocked, him or me!’

Richard Madeley

‘Probably the morning I turfed a cabinet minister off the programme for repeatedly refusing to answer a straight question! What really annoyed me was the disrespect being shown not to me, but to the viewers. I suddenly heard myself say, “OK, interview terminated because you won’t answer the question.”

Kate Garraway

‘All the events that surrounded the passing of Her Majesty Queen Elizabeth II were so special. It was such an honour to be part of it. We’re lucky enough to interview so many stars over the years… But of course it’s actually often the people who aren’t famous who move us most – those with the powerful stories of their own lives that really move you and those who inspire and make you giggle.’

Susanna Reid

‘There have been just so many terrific interviews and viewer interactions. Every day is different and every morning, there is something terrific on the programme, which just makes working here a joy.’

ON THE RUN

Famous faces, including Romesh Ranganathan, Jenni Falconer, Chris Evans, Joel Dommett and Natalie Pinkham deserve a pat on the back and a well-earnt rest after completing all 26.2 miles of the London Marathon. We feel out of breath just thinking about it!
